Understanding How OBD-II Scanners Work

modern vehicle diagnostic tools

To understand how OBD-II scanners work, it’s important to know that they connect directly to your vehicle’s onboard computer system. Over the years, the technological evolution of these devices has markedly improved their capabilities. Historically, OBD systems date back to the 1980s, but the OBD-II standard, introduced in the mid-1990s, brought uniformity and better data access. This upgrade enhanced diagnostic accuracy, allowing mechanics and car owners to pinpoint issues more precisely. Modern scanners analyze real-time data and stored error codes, providing clearer insights into your vehicle’s health. The historical accuracy of these devices has increased alongside technological advancements, making OBD-II scanners reliable tools for maintaining your car and avoiding costly repairs. Common Concerns About Scanner-Induced Damage

safe vehicle diagnostics practices

Many vehicle owners worry that using an OBD-II scanner might cause damage to their car’s electronic systems. Concerns often include electrical interference that could disrupt sensitive circuits or sensor damage from improper connections. However, modern scanners are designed to communicate safely with your vehicle’s onboard computers without injecting harmful signals. When used correctly, they don’t send power or signals that could cause electrical interference or harm sensors. Properly connecting the scanner and following manufacturer instructions minimizes risks. Remember, these devices are tested and built to prevent damage, so you can confidently use them to diagnose issues without fear of damaging your vehicle’s electronic systems. DIY Diagnostics and Claims

When you perform DIY diagnostics with an OBD-II scanner, it generally won’t void your warranty if you stick to proper procedures. Using a scanner to check for sensor malfunctions or read error codes is a safe way to troubleshoot issues without risking warranty coverage. However, avoid making unauthorized software updates or tampering with vehicle settings, as these actions could be viewed as alterations that void your warranty. It’s important to follow manufacturer guidelines and only perform diagnostics that do not involve invasive procedures or modifications. Keep records of any scans or diagnostic steps you take, in case you need to demonstrate that you’ve adhered to proper procedures. Proper use of an OBD-II scanner helps you identify problems without jeopardizing your warranty protections.

Differentiating Between Myths and Facts

debunking obd ii scanner myths

Many common beliefs about OBD-II scanners are actually myths that can lead to misconceptions or improper use. For example, some think using a scanner will automatically reset sensor calibration, which isn’t true. Sensor calibration often requires specific procedures beyond just scanning; it’s not something a simple device can do on its own. Others believe that software updates can harm your car’s system, but updating scanner software actually ensures compatibility with the latest vehicle models and improves accuracy. Recognizing these facts helps you avoid unnecessary worries and misuse. Persistent or Unclear Codes

Persistent or unclear codes can be frustrating, especially when they don’t respond to basic fixes or clear up on their own. If you notice error codes that keep reappearing despite your efforts, it’s a sign you should seek professional help. Sometimes, error codes are ambiguous or stem from complex issues beyond DIY scope. Additionally, scanner compatibility matters; using a generic scanner might not read all error codes accurately, leading to confusion. When codes persist or remain unclear after multiple attempts, it’s best to consult a mechanic who can interpret the data correctly and perform advanced diagnostics. Relying solely on an OBD-II scanner isn’t always enough—experts can identify underlying problems and ensure your vehicle gets the proper attention it needs.
